Energy Savings of Warehouse Lighting in LED

Switching to LED lighting in warehouses offers substantial energy savings and operational benefits. The following table outlines different types of warehouse lighting fixtures, their applications, typical mounting heights, and the energy savings achieved by upgrading to LED technology.

Lighting FixtureApplicationTypical Mounting HeightEnergy Savings (%)
High Bay LightsGeneral warehouse lighting15-40 feet60%
Low Bay LightsStorage areas, workshops12-20 feet50%
LED Strip LightsAisles, shelving areas8-15 feet55%
Flood LightsOutdoor loading docks20-30 feet65%

These energy savings not only reduce operational costs but also contribute to a greener environment, aligning with Bloomington’s sustainability goals.

Every Warehouse in Bloomington city, Illinois is Different

Understanding the unique characteristics of each warehouse in Bloomington is essential for a successful lighting upgrade. The first step is to assess the existing lighting setup. This involves identifying the types and models of current fixtures, their wattage, and input voltage. Additionally, measuring the dimensions of the warehouse facility helps in determining the appropriate lighting layout.

Knowing the major operations conducted within the warehouse is equally important. For instance, a facility primarily used for storage may have different lighting needs compared to one focused on manufacturing. The input voltage for the lights also plays a role in selecting compatible LED fixtures. By gathering this information, warehouse managers can make informed decisions about the most suitable LED lighting solutions.

Other Considerations for Bloomington city, Illinois

Bloomington’s local climate and regulations can influence the choice of lighting fixtures. The city’s weather conditions, such as humidity and temperature fluctuations, may affect the performance and longevity of certain lighting products. Therefore, selecting fixtures designed to withstand these conditions is crucial.

Moreover, local codes or utility rebates might necessitate the inclusion of lighting controls, such as daylight sensors and motion sensor controls. These controls not only enhance energy efficiency by adjusting lighting based on occupancy and natural light but also qualify for potential rebates, reducing the overall cost of the upgrade. Implementing these smart controls can lead to further energy savings and operational efficiency.
